    An afterthought, would two 5's be equal to a power rating of 10 and was any single British loco ever rated as a 10?

    Two Fives were used in the event of a Class 8P Pacific being unavailable, and were considered the equivalent. Highest power ratings in Britain were 8 (passenger) and 9 (goods).
